Here’s how ‘New Normal: Survival Guide’ hosts are shooting their own scenes at home

By KAELA MALIG,GMA News

Even celebrities and television personalities are adjusting to a work-from-home setup!

During the media conference for “New Normal: Survival Guide” on Tuesday, hosts Rovilson Fernandez, Tonipet Gaba, and Drew Arellano said they’re their own director of photography, cameraman, and lighting crew for the new series.

“We’re everything else, the lighting, the DOP, glam team ... It’s challenging for us. We got to shoot it ourselves,” said Rovilson.

“We’re using smartphones lang eh, that’s the whole idea. Nothing extravagant,” said Tonipet.

According to Rovilson, it would take just 1 day to shoot many episodes for “Ang Pinaka,” but for the “New Normal: Survival Guide,” one episode took him 2-3 days to shoot.

Although Tonipet said that he missed the crew and the camaraderie at sets, he’s still thankful for the opportunity to shoot at home.

There may be challenges, but Rovilson said that by doing things on his own, he also got to relearn the craft he loved.

Both Rovilson and Tonipet are set to host the “Home Work” segment for the “New Normal: Survival Guide” series, which will talk about different life hacks and quarantine tips people may need, from doing their own laundry to grooming their pets by themselves.

Drew, meanwhile, will host “Family Time,” which will deal with parenting tips as well as ways to deal with love and relationships.

“New Normal: Survival Guide” is GMA News and Public Affairs’ newest series of shows that hope to help Filipinos cope amid the pandemic.

Featured hosts are Winnie Monsod on “Newsmakers” every Monday; Kara David on “Bright Side” every Tuesday; Susan Enriquez on “Pera Paraan” every Wednesday; Rovilson and Tonipet on “Home Work” every Thursday; and Drew on “Family Time” every Friday. – RC, GMA News
